SEVEN Bafana stars to rejoin Orlando Pirates ahead of MTN8 final

Posted on September 10, 2025
79

Orlando Pirates are gearing up for their fourth consecutive MTN8 final this weekend as they take on Stellenbosch.

The Buccaneers won the competition three times in a row and are favourites to add another title to their collection on Saturday evening. With the FIFA break having ended on Tuesday, the PSL resumes with the anticipated MTN8 final at the Mbombela Stadium.

Saturday’s match will be a repeat of last season’s final, which the Sea Robbers won 3-1 in a controversial result.

Orlando Pirates eye another MTN8 title but Stellies are hungry

The Cape winelands side has lost to the Buccaneers this season already, but Saturday’s final gives them a chance to redeem themselves.

They play a side high in confidence with seven players returning from the Bafana Bafana camp. Mbekezeli Mbokazi, Thalente Mbatha, Oswin Appollis, Sipho Mbule, Sipho Chaine, Relebohile Mofokeng and Kamogelo Sebelebele were part of the Bafana team which played Lesotho and Nigeria in the FIFA World Cup qualifiers.

Orlando Pirates have won four MTN8 finals in the last five editions. In fact, the Buccaneers won six of their last eight finals in the past five years and are known as the new ‘Cup Kings’ of South African football. Stellies, on the other hand, last won a major trophy in 2023.
